Interacacao fungos micorrízicos versus superfosfato e seus efeitos no crescimento e teores de nutrientes do cafeeiro em solo nao fumigado

The effects of the vesicular-arbuscular mycorrhizal fungi (VAMF) Gigaspora margarita (Mar), Glomus clarum (Cla) and four isolates of Glomus etunicatum (Lav, Pat, Var and TP) on growth and nutrient content of Coffea arabica L. seedling were studied. The experiment was conducted in greenhouse of the Departamento de Ciéncia do Solo - Escola Superior de Agricultura de Lavras (ESAL), State of Minas Gerais, Brazil, using a non-fumigated low fertility field soil amended with increasing level (0 to 1600 ug P / g soil) of soluble P as triple superphosphate. The extractable soil P ranged from 1.5 to 588 ug P / g soil. Non-inoculated plants in the fumigated (Fum) and non fumigated soil (Ni) were used as control in this study. Plants from the Fum soil exhibit linear growth response with increasing soil extractable P, whereas mycorrhizal plants, including the Ni ones, showed either quadratic or square root responses to increasing soil P. Growth responses to P differed among plants colonized by the different VAMF in various period. Plants inoculated with the G. etunicatum isolates Mar, and Pat, exhibited, earlier response than those inoculated with other VAMF. At the end of the experiment (170 days after planting), mycorrhizal plants, including Ni ones, grew better than those without mycorrhizae (Fum). However VAMF growth promoting effects were related to soil P level. Growth effects were maximum at intermediate P levels. At high P, VAMF showed depressive growth effects. VAM colonization varied considerably among fungi and was reduced by high soil P. Possible relationships between growth effects of these fungi and their tolerance to high soil P are discussed.
